Important Hot Water Heater Safety Tips
Warm water is a day-to-day need for every single family members, whether for a long, comforting bath, laundry, or food preparation. Hot water can also save you from some unpleasant situations, as an example, a clogged toilet.
That said, water heaters are not without risks. These pro pointers will assist you and also your family members use a hot water heater appropriately as well as safely.


Examine your Pressure as well as Temperature Level Shutoffs


Your water heater's temperature and also stress shutoffs control the temperature and also stress within the water heater storage tank. These valves will certainly avoid an explosion if your tank gets too hot or if the pressure goes beyond risk-free levels.
Regrettably, these safety devices provide no warning when they spoil. You can verify your shutoff's performance by hanging on to the valve's lever. If it is in good condition, water should spurt. If no water spurts or a trickle is launched, rush and also get your shutoffs taken care of.


Wait several hrs for the water storage tank to warm up


It will certainly take your water heater numerous hours to entirely heat up, so examine it periodically by activating a faucet to make sure it's obtaining warm. The suggested temperature level is 120 ° F (49 ° C.


Scan for fire threats.


As you check your valves, provide its surroundings an once over. Check the area for fire risks, specifically if you utilize a gas-powered hot water heater.
Initially, check for flammable materials like fuel, gas storage tanks, and various other heat-generating devices. Next off, check for bits of paper as well as wood, including trash. Do not throw away your garbage near to your water heater tools.
You would succeed to keep any kind of clothing far from your hot water heater. Must a fire beginning, these materials will facilitate its spread. That said, your washing line should not be close to your hot water heater.


Constantly keep appropriate air flow.


If your hot water heater isn't correctly vented, it'll lead fumes right into your residence. This could activate breathing concerns and offer you cough or an allergic reaction.
A good air vent need to deal with up or have an upright slant, leading the smoke far from the household. If your air vent doesn't follow this style, it might be a setup error.
You need a plumber's aid to take care of poor hot water heater ventilation.


Protect your equipment from kids.


Your gas heater's equipment is sensitive. It is not enough to eliminate combustible material. You ought to secure your youngsters from possible mishaps, and shield your hot water heater from children's inquisitiveness. Impose a safety zone concerning 3ft around your water heater. You can mark the location out with red tape or simply enlighten your kids on why keeping away from the funny-looking equipment is best for them.
If you've got a significant situation of interested felines, you might give them a well-coordinated excursion of the home heating devices as well as how it helps them get the very best baths!


Show your family how to turn off the water heater.


Throughout this tour, show your household how to shut off the heater, particularly if it is a gas heater. They must likewise know when to transform it off. For instance, if there is a gas leak, if the water stress goes down too low, or if the water heater is overheating. You should likewise switch off your hot water heater when you'll be away for a few days, as well as when the tank is vacant.


Always predetermined the optimum temperature.


Warm water burns in your home prevail. You can avoid crashes, save power and also be kind to the environment just by presetting your hot water heater's maximum temperature level. One of the most convenient warm water temperature level is 120F. Water at this temperature is risk-free for grownups, children, as well as the senior.


Verdict.


With correct maintenance, your water heater can serve you for more than 15 years. Always remember to arrange a regular appointment with your plumbers to check for abnormalities and clear out any debris. However, a shutoff check ought to be much more regular. Examine your valves every 3 months.


Tips to Increase the Lifespan of your Water Heater


Turn OFF the geyser when not in use


Turn the geyser off when you are done using it. It will help decrease power consumption, extend lifespan, and save money on water heater repair. The water does not turn cold, even after switching the geyser off, as the storage tank holds the temperature of the water for 4-5 hours.


Proper Installation


Proper space should be left around the water heater. It should not feel crowded, and giving room to breathe increases airflow and reduces the risk of fires. This gives you optimal space for completing routine system maintenance checks without difficulty. Nothing should be kept near or under the geyser. The geyser should be installed away from wet areas, like the bathtub, shower, or toilet.


Insulate your Water Heater


Insulation should be installed around the pipes and the water heater to make it more energy efficient and to increase the water temperature by 2-4 degrees. During the summertime, this keeps the pipes from sweating or forming condensation. It can also protect your cold water pipes from freezing and potentially bursting during cooler months. Insulation may cut heat loss by as much as 45% and your expenditures for overheating the water.


Replace the Sacrificial Anode


Water heaters are equipped with a sacrificial anode to prevent corrosion by hard water. The anode rod protects the tank from rusting on the inside and should be checked yearly. Without a rod or a properly functioning anode rod, the hot water quickly corrodes inside the tank. It can last anywhere from five to ten years. However, the amount of water you use and the hardness of your water determines its need for replacement.


Install a Water Softener


f you live in an area where the mineral content is high in the water systems, then installing a water softener might help expand the lifespan of your water heater. When an area has high mineral content (calcium and magnesium) in the water, it’s known as hard water. Hard water leaves deposits to form at the bottom of the water heater, which causes them to have problems much sooner than expected. To prevent this from happening, install a water softener that filters out the minerals that make the water hard, allowing only soft water to flow through the pipes.


Lower the Temperature


Lowering the temperature of your geyser will help you save electricity, increase its life, and the geyser will have to work less. Maintaining a temperature of 120 degrees Fahrenheit to eradicate the vast majority of pathogens is a good thumb rule. The hotter your hot water supply is, the more energy it will consume.
